Banana bread ingredients:

3-4 ripe bananas (I prefer 4 for best results!)

1 TBSP milk

1/2 cup softened butter

1 cup granulated sugar

2 eggs, beaten

2 cups Gluten Free cup for cup flour (I use this brand)

1 tsp baking soda

1 tsp salt

2 tsp cinnamon

1 TBSP vanilla extract (homemade vanilla extract recipe here)

Cinnamon Swirl Ingredients:

3 TBSP unsalted butter, melted

3 TBSP granulated sugar

3 TBSP brown sugar

2 TBSP ground cinnamon

Directions:

- Mash bananas and milk together, set aside.

- Cream butter and sugar together, then add the 2 beaten eggs.

- Combine the above mixtures. Then add the remaining banana bread ingredients.

- Mix well, set aside.

- Mix all ingredients for the cinnamon swirl in a small bowl.

- Add 1/3 of banana bread batter to a greased loaf pan.

- Sprinkle 1/3 of the cinnamon swirl mixture around. Then take a butter knife and swirl around gently. Not too much, otherwise it will bake into the bread.

- Repeat batter and swirl steps until finished.

- Bake at 350 degrees for 50 min and then check. Depending on your oven you may need to check a few times. It will be done when a toothpick can be inserted and removed clean.

- Try your best to wait 10 minutes for bread to cool before cutting!

Notes:

- This can be made into muffins as well! Bake 15-18 min and check.

- I have made this refined sugar free before. Replace the granulated sugar with coconut sugar.
